Fred Marsh was 24 years old, a rookie police officer in Rogers, Arkansas, and on the morning of Saturday, July 19, he asked the question that had been three years in the making: he proposed to Hailey. She said yes. Hours later, the couple went canoeing with friends on the Elk River, near Noel, Missouri.

The current caught Hailey as she tried to get back to the boat. Fred jumped into the water along with another officer from his department. They managed to pull her out alive. But he, exhausted from the effort, sank beneath the water and never resurfaced.

His body was recovered the following day. He had recently graduated from the police academy and was just beginning his career.
